@@ -0,0 +1,49 @@+# getopt-generics++## Status++This library is experimental.++## Usage++`getopt-generics` tries to make it very simple to create command line+interfaces. Here's an example:++<!--- ### Start "docs/Simple.hs" "module Simple where\n\n" (MarkDown Haskell) ### -->++``` haskell+import WithCli++main :: IO ()+main = withCli run++run :: String -> Int -> Bool -> IO ()+run s i b = print (s, i, b)+```++<!--- ### End ### -->++This is how the program behaves in a shell:++<!--- ### Start "docs/Simple.shell-protocol" "" (MarkDown Shell) ### -->++``` shell+$ program foo 42 true+("foo",42,True)+$ program --help+program [OPTIONS] STRING INTEGER BOOL+  -h  --help  show help and exit+$ program foo 42 bar+cannot parse as BOOL: bar+# exit-code 1+$ program+missing argument of type STRING+missing argument of type INTEGER+missing argument of type BOOL+# exit-code 1+$ program foo 42 yes bar+unknown argument: bar+# exit-code 1+```++<!--- ### End ### -->
